The Residential District provides for agriculture, low density single-family housing and other suitable uses that will protect the rural, open character of this portion of the Township.
Permitted uses
Include but are not limited to:
Equestrian facility
Livestock production
Housing-Group
Housing-Single unit
Housing-Multiple units
Bed & breakfast
Agriculture-Cropland
